$ETH co-founder Vitalik Buterin revealed a new four-year roadmap aimed at making Ethereum the blockchain “people can rely on.”
Speaking at Hong Kong’s Web3 Festival, Buterin said Ethereum’s next phase will focus on three main priorities: scaling, quantum resistance, and decentralization.
Key Near-Term Upgrades:
✔ zk-EVM expansion for faster and cheaper transactions
✔ Higher gas limits to improve network capacity
✔ Faster finality, targeting confirmations in 10–20 seconds
✔ Smarter wallets through account abstraction
✔ Better privacy tools to reduce default on-chain visibility
Buterin also highlighted the need to prepare Ethereum for future quantum computing risks. While current quantum machines are not yet a threat, he said the network must be ready well in advance with quantum-resistant cryptography.
The roadmap comes as institutional demand for Ethereum rises. Reports say Bitmine Immersion Technologies purchased over 101,000 ETH in the past week, one of the largest Ethereum buys of the year.
